Gary Leiran

Gary L. Leiran, 80, of Waukon, formerly of Frankville and formerly of Decorah, passed away peacefully surrounded by family and friends Wednesday, July 9, 2025, at Good Samaritan Society in Waukon. A Celebration of Life will be held Wednesday, July 23 at 11 a.m. at Zion United Church of Christ in Waukon with Pastor Cathy Jurgens officiating. Burial will be in Oakland Cemetery, Waukon. Friends may greet the family from 4-7 p.m. Tuesday, July 22 at Martin-Grau Funeral Home in Waukon.

Gary Lee Leiran was born June 23, 1945, in Waukon to Edwin T. and June (Landro) Leiran and graduated from Waukon High School. Growing up, Gary was a pin setter at the Waukon Bowling Alley. He helped his dad at the family-owned gas station as well as helped haul milk on his dad’s route.

July 26, 1964, Gary married his high school sweetheart, Caryl Kostman. They started their life together in Waukon, living in a few other locations until settling in Decorah and eventually rural Frankville. Gary was a member of the Decorah JayCees and IOOF of Decorah. He spent 16 years with the Decorah Fire Department holding various positions, and was also a member of the Frankville Fire Department.

His special interests included golfing, bowling, fishing, dancing at sock hops, riding his motorcycle, and driving his cars, especially his GTOs. Gary was always ready for a card game. He loved his grandchildren and great-grandchildren, playing Santa at Christmas time and, of course, he enjoyed cooking with a passion and loved making people happy with his cooking.

Gary was a meat cutter at Red Owl in Waukon, on the East Coast in CT, and in Rochester, MN and Iowa City. He was a small business owner of Decorah Wholesale. Gary was co-owner/operator of restaurants including The Lunch Box in Waukon, A&W and Family Table Restaurant in Decorah. He was a supervisor at Kwik Star in Lansing and Carlson’s Asphalt Plant. In his later years, he co-owned/operated The Old Store in Frankville and a small candy route in northeast Iowa.

More recently, Gary and his special friend, Diane (Leiran) Rathbun, enjoyed short day-trip car rides, spending time together and eating out at the local restaurants.
